Chi siamo - Ennova Research
Siamo un’azienda che si occupa di software e tecnologia, progettando e sviluppando soluzioni digitali su misura per realtà complesse. Lavoriamo ogni giorno per aiutare i nostri clienti a trasformare il proprio business attraverso la tecnologia: digitalizziamo prodotti e servizi, miglioriamo l’esperienza dei clienti e potenziamo operazioni e asset aziendali, unendo visione strategica, capacità progettuale e una forte attitudine all’execution. Siamo ingegneri e creativi.
Crediamo nel lavoro di squadra e nella condivisione, nel prendersi le proprie responsabilità e aiutare chi è in difficoltà per raggiungere un obiettivo più grande. Crediamo sia importante saper lavorare insieme, sperimentare, dire quello che si pensa e non avere paura di sbagliare.
Ci piacciono le proposte concrete. Ci piace capire cosa non va e cosa possiamo farci, ci piacciono molto le persone che cercano i punti in comune, lavorano per unire e procedere verso l’obiettivo, sanno quando ascoltare e quando spingere all’azione. Ci piacciono i dati e i numeri, ci guidano gli obiettivi, e mettiamo al centro sempre il valore che riusciamo a generare, dentro e fuori l’azienda.
Il ruolo
Stiamo cercando Mobile Developer che abbiano maturato un'esperienza di almeno 2 anni nello sviluppo di applicazioni per iOS e/o Android, sia native che ibride.
Sede di lavoro: Venezia
Requisiti principali
- Diploma in Informatica o laurea in Informatica o Ingegneria.
- Conoscenza di Swift (Objective-C è un plus) e familiarità nell'uso di iOS SDK e XCode.
- Conoscenza di Java e Kotlin e familiarità nell'uso di Android SDK e Android Studio.
- Capacità di sviluppare app ibride (preferibilmente con il framework React Native o Flutter).
- Capacità di scrivere codice pulito, manutenibile e documentato.
- Solida comprensione dei principi di architettura software e design pattern (quali MVVM e MVP).
- Familiarità con sistemi di versionamento del codice (Git).
- Esperienza con API REST e integrazione di servizi backend utilizzando framework quali Alamofire/Retrofit o simili.
- Esperienza con l’utilizzo di database all’interno delle app utilizzando framework quali Realm/Room o simili.
- Ottima capacità di troubleshooting e problem-solving.
- Capacità di integrare le app con Unit Test.
- Capacità di pianificazione e organizzazione del lavoro nel rispetto delle deadline.
- Buona conoscenza della lingua inglese.
- Conoscenza della metodologia Agile.
Competenze gradite:
- Conoscenza di come implementare app per smartphone e tablet, dalla progettazione fino alla UI/UX.
- Abitudine all’integrazione di SDK proprietari.
- Propensione a redigere documentazione sui progetti.
- Capacità di svolgere in maniera indipendente l’analisi tecnica e la progettazione del software.
- Capacità di seguire e portare a termine in modo indipendente il processo di pubblicazione di un'app su App Store e/o Google Play.
- Capacità di sviluppare app native sia per Android che per iOS è un plus.
- Esperienza nello sviluppo di app pubblicate nello store per progetti di medie/grandi dimensioni all'interno di un contesto sfidante o legato a una realtà enterprise.
Cosa offriamo
- Progetti stimolanti in ambito enterprise
- Un team coeso e orientato al risultato
- Cultura aziendale che valorizza l’iniziativa, la responsabilità e l’apprendimento
- Opportunità di crescita professionale in un contesto dinamico e innovativo
- Formazione continua su tematiche di marketing, sales e nuove tecnologie
- Essere parte di un progetto di crescita in un'azienda orientata alla digitalizzazione del business
Se ti riconosci in questo profilo, inviaci il tuo CV!
[email protected]
www.ennova-research.com
La nostra offerta rispetta le norme sulle parità di trattamento in materia di occupazione e di condizioni di lavoro (L.903/77, L.125/91, D.Lgs. 216/03 e D.Lgs. 198/2006).
Tutte le candidature devono essere accompagnate dall'autorizzazione al trattamento dei dati personali e saranno gestite ai sensi del D.Lgs 196/03.